Palm Pre makes conspicuous appearance at large gathering of cool people
We don't know a lot about driving cars really fast, but we do know one thing: this guy sure does seem excited about the prospect of a touchscreen-driven, QWERTY-equipped slider smartphone with webOS, from struggling handset manufacturer Palm. Apparently at some point during the race somebody from Sprint confirmed that they'll be outing a launch date in the "next couple of days." We like the sound of that.
